Power & Efficiency

At 53W against 150W, the Radeon RX 6400 is both the lower-power and the more efficient card, making it the easier build to cool and power. Its more modern RDNA 2 architecture on a TSMC N6 process is part of why it does more with each watt.

Memory & Bandwidth

The Radeon RX 570's memory is faster — 224 GB/s versus 128 GB/s (256-bit vs 64-bit bus) — which helps feed the GPU at 4K and with heavy textures.

Generation & Longevity

The Radeon RX 6400 is roughly 5 years newer than the Radeon RX 570 (RDNA 2 vs GCN 4.0 (Polaris)), so it generally benefits from a more modern architecture and longer driver-support runway.
